7. (6 points) The half-life of radium-226 is 1620 years. Given a sample of 2 grams of radium-226, write a function in the form Q(t)= Qed to model the quantity left Q(t) (in grams) after t years. Find an exact value for k in terms of In or log. Then, use a calculator to approximate k to six decimal places.
